Distribution and Habitat
provided by AmphibiaWeb articles
From Townsville in mid-eastern Queensland and into central Queensland and south into north-eastern New South Wales.The extent of occurrence of the species is approximately 853500 km2.
Life History, Abundance, Activity, and Special Behaviors
provided by AmphibiaWeb articles
Open grassland and lightly forested areas. Active during and after rain. Spends drier times burried near temporary pools.Males emerge after heavy rain to call from the margins of ponds. Eggs are laid in the pools and tadpoles are free-swimming and quick to develop.
